The 2nd moment of area, also known as moment of inertia of plane area, area moment of inertia, or second area moment, is a geometrical property of an area which reflects how its points are distributed with regard to an arbitrary axis. The moment of inertia of body with the shape of the cross-section is the second moment of this area about the z-axis perpendicular to the cross-section, weighted by its density. It is determined from the cross-sectional area of the beam and the central axis for the direction of interest.



Knowing the area moment of inertia is a critical part of being able to calculate stress on a beam.
